Output 25fd05e335b40914950b5aa228ab04fbefb2627bdf87d7fe3e32425fd3cfd7bb:34

value
81153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a614688961a6d10e9f70e085033d0f702c69655 OP_EQUAL
address
3QWuPKh8tJhYh13aeHnVa8j8Ex3mdNfKLa
transaction
25fd05e335b40914950b5aa228ab04fbefb2627bdf87d7fe3e32425fd3cfd7bb
spent
true